Introducing the SAA5264PS/M3/0764 Teletext Decoder by NXP
The SAA5264PS/M3/0764 is a cutting-edge teletext decoder chip produced by NXP Semiconductors, a leader in the industry known for its innovative and reliable products. This component is designed to seamlessly decode teletext data transmitted within television signals, offering a high-quality text retrieval system that enhances user experience with TV broadcasts.
This advanced decoder chip is built to support the Level 1.5 teletext standard, which includes a range of features such as multiple page memory, packet 26 support for extended character sets, and improved navigation for teletext services. The SAA5264PS/M3/0764 is capable of storing multiple pages of information, allowing for quick access and smoother transitions between pages, which is essential for a more efficient and user-friendly teletext service.
The device is housed in a robust package that ensures its durability and longevity, making it a reliable choice for integration into television sets, set-top boxes, and other consumer electronics that utilize teletext functionality. The SAA5264PS/M3/0764 also comes with an I2C-bus interface, which enables easy communication with microcontrollers and other peripheral devices. This interface facilitates straightforward integration into existing systems and allows for simplified device control and data exchange.
Furthermore, the SAA5264PS/M3/0764 supports various character and graphics modes, providing the flexibility to display a wide range of content, from simple text to complex graphical information.
